Lasers or beams are far more effective against shields than MC.
And consume no ammo.

Yep. I use 2 Fixed beams for shredding the shields, and a pair of gimballed mult-cannons for the takedown. I haven't bothered with missles (yet), and also haven't really used Shield Cells. If I start to get into difficulties I boost/corkscrew away. Also learning to use power distribution more effectively using the simple logic of:
Offensive position - pips to WEP
Defensive position - pips to SYS
Holy Grail 'run away' - pips to ENG

I found Quad multicannons or a combination of Multicannons and 1-2 normal cannons was really effective as well. Point Defense and ECM. Can't go wrong with 3 Multicannons + 1 cannon (I like the turreted cannon if for nothing else other than the fact that if you have it mounted top you can watch where your target is going based off the cannons positioning.
 
that's an idea how do you get cannons mounted to the top. I thought you could only have the 4 fronted hardpoints....?
 
The medium hardpoint on the Cobra are just in front of the cockpit, you can see them out of the window when they are deployed.
